ABSTRACT
Healthcare costs for the elderly are rising rapidly in the United States. One way for a hospital to control these rising costs is to implement a geriatric care management system. The goal of a such a system is to change the way the hospital treats medically complex Medicare patients and, thus, reduce unnecessary hospital costs. Such a system requires a process for identifying elderly patients in need of geriatric care management services, treating them efficiently, and assessing the system itself. An effective process usually results in significant cost savings for the hospital as well as improved patient care and satisfaction.
